Managers and Directors in Retail and Wholesale vs Production managers and directors in construction Salary (2025)

How do Managers and Directors in Retail and Wholesale and Production managers and directors in construction sal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.

Production managers and directors in construction earns £19,161 more per year (53% higher)
vs

Detailed Comparison

MetricManagers and Directors in Retail and WholesaleProduction managers and directors in constructionDifference
Median Annual£35,842£55,003-£19,161
Mean Annual£42,334£58,290-£15,956
Monthly£2,987£4,584-£1,597
Weekly£689£1,058-£369
Hourly£17.23£26.44-£9.21

Salary Range Comparison

PercentileManagers and Directors in Retail and WholesaleProduction managers and directors in construction
10th (Entry)£21,284£30,854
25th£28,255£41,311
50th (Median)£35,842£55,003
75th£48,350£69,472
90th (Senior)£70,339£85,189
